Internal memo — records team

As the Tarnbrook Quarry site office still has no functioning printer, payroll has approved printing the October payslips centrally at Hollwick House and dispatching them by bonded courier. Each payslip must be sealed individually, batch-counted twice, and recorded in the transfer ledger before the pouch is closed. Grevane Secure Transit will collect Wednesday at 14:00. The clerk releasing the pouch must relay to the courier, word for word, this confidential instruction:

drop instructions, hahip-badug: the quenox ralath courier leaves the kaseth fraiel rusiel tameth belys istdor ralion giliel ledger at gate 7830 under passcode 165413

Ticket #4471 — Misconfigured staging env after payroll export change. Summary: Brindlewick Payroll switched its export from fixed-width to delimited format last sprint, and the staging exporter was updated but the env file wasn't. Result: nightly exports fail with a schema mismatch before upload. Support should tell affected admins the fix ships tonight; no data was lost. The corrected env needs the new format flag plus the upload credential for the Brindlewick drop endpoint. That credential is set on the next line.

secret setting of kahof-yawip: RELAY_SECRET3=ec1

## Building Access — Spares Room (Hullbrook Annex)

Contractors: the spare hardware room is down the east corridor on the ground floor, third door on the left. Sign in at the front desk first and grab a visitor lanyard. Anything you take out, jot it in the blue logbook — yes, even the little stuff. The door self-locks, so don't wedge it. To get in, punch in the code below.

staff pass of hagug-taguf = bdg-HJ-9